Good story about an 18 year old bride that is challenged by her husband and his family who are a bit "odd" from the very beginning! Historical fiction set in Amsterdam in the 17th century.. Nella is ready to assume the role of wife to a successful sugar merchant, BUT his sister Marin who has run his life up to now isn't ready to step aside. The characters are great and the mystery of just who the miniaturist is draws you in early in the story. ...more
